Smartway2
enterpriseDesk and meeting room booking software with wayfinding and occupancy analytics.
Live coordination mode that lets staff align desk availability and swaps during active booking sessions.
Smartway2 manages desk booking with a map-based seat inventory, so users can select seats based on defined locations and availability rules. Admins can configure desk release and no-show handling logic, then monitor occupancy patterns to guide seat pooling and allocation adjustments. A live collaboration mode supports coordinated operational changes while desks are being booked or swapped.
Smartway2’s tradeoff is that accurate desk allocation depends on keeping the seat directory and availability rules aligned with real office moves. It fits best when teams need frequent same-day changes, such as rotating project teams or neighborhood zoning shifts.
When deployment requires multi-tenant governance, Smartway2’s effectiveness depends on configuring consistent location hierarchies and access boundaries across sites. It is a good fit for offices that want one system of record for desk availability and operational coordination rather than split tools for booking and reporting.

GoBright
enterpriseWorkspace booking platform for desks, meeting rooms, and parking with sensor integration.
Real-time shared-screen collaboration linked to desk occupancy workflows for in-place support.
GoBright is geared for offices that coordinate desks as shared resources and need a check-in and release lifecycle that matches staff movement. The booking experience supports desk pooling patterns and team-based booking groups so reservations align with department or project needs. Operational visibility covers desk utilization and occupancy status so administrators can audit outcomes after check-in and release events.
A practical tradeoff is that neighborhood zoning and desk release policies require deliberate configuration before staff begin booking. GoBright works best when teams run recurring occupancy patterns and need desk allocation to stay consistent week over week. For one-off, ad hoc seating without zoning rules, desk pooling can feel heavier than simple availability calendars.

Mapiq
enterpriseSmart office platform with desk booking, room scheduling, and workplace analytics.
Mapiq links desk booking availability to an interactive floor map plus desk lifecycle release rules.
Mapiq’s core flow uses an interactive office map to drive desk booking and on-site check-in, which reduces friction compared with list-only desk selectors. Desk availability can be managed through desk booking API oriented integration points and operational rules for desk release and no-show handling. The governance model supports role-based access to booking operations, plus controls for area-level capacity so managers can adjust neighborhood availability.
A tradeoff appears in deeper orchestration cases that need nonstandard presence signals or custom allocation logic, because setup still centers on map and desk pool configuration. Mapiq works best for office environments where teams book near-term desk inventory and staff need quick check-in at arrival.

Desksharing software for desk booking, check-in, and inventory release across shared workspaces
Desksharing software manages seat allocation workflows so employees can reserve, check in, and free desk inventory according to booking windows and desk release rules. It also provides office map or floor visualization so users and operations can match desk choices to real locations.
Operational teams use these tools to reduce desk contention, handle no-show edge cases, and maintain occupancy and utilization reporting for rotating teams. Mapiq and Robin show how an interactive office map can drive booking and real-time status at the point of seat selection, while Skedda focuses more on desk-level inventory and recurring desk reservations tied to floor-plan availability.
Operational controls and collaboration capability for desk allocation at scale
Desksharing systems succeed when desk availability updates stay consistent from booking to check-in and then back to re-released inventory. That consistency depends on workflow control features like desk release policy handling, seat directory accuracy, and desk state transitions.
Real-time collaboration also changes the selection because some tools support live shared-screen coordination linked to occupancy changes. Integration and automation depth matters when provisioning must stay aligned across identity, calendars, access systems, and any desk booking API consumers.

Operational pitfalls that cause desk contention, wrong availability, or governance drift
Desksharing programs fail when desk availability signals do not match the real inventory and when release rules are not aligned to operational behavior. Another failure mode is choosing a tool that does not fit the collaboration and integration model the organization actually runs.
Common issues appear in seat directory accuracy, zoning setup discipline, and incomplete automation for desk pooling scenarios. These pitfalls show up clearly across Smartway2, GoBright, Mapiq, Skedda, and Kadence.
Assuming availability works without maintaining seat directory or inventory accuracy
Smartway2 relies on a map-based seat directory where seat directory accuracy is required for correct availability. Set up and maintain seat inventory data carefully before depending on desk release and allocation outcomes in live operations.
Over-committing to neighborhood zoning without governance discipline
GoBright and Tribeloo both depend on neighborhood zoning setups to drive correct allocation behavior, and GoBright notes that neighborhood zoning setup takes focused configuration before launch. Plan a zoning naming and grouping workflow so desk release edge cases do not create inconsistent availability patterns.
Treating desk release as a checkbox instead of a defined policy lifecycle
Skedda and Deskflex both hinge on how and when reserved seats become available again after booking periods end. If desk release policy setup is not communicated and applied consistently, advanced automation and reporting can drift from operational reality.
Expecting advanced automation without integration work
Kadence and Mapiq both depend on additional instrumentation or extra integration work for nonstandard presence inputs, and Mapiq calls out that nonstandard presence inputs require extra integration work. If real-time occupancy and lifecycle signals are not sourced correctly, desk lifecycle release and analytics can degrade.
Choosing a booking-centric tool when shared-screen collaboration is a workflow requirement
Deskflex is focused on desk booking and release policies and explicitly notes that screen sharing and meeting collaboration are not part of the core workflow. If shared-screen coordination is needed during occupancy changes, choose GoBright or Smartway2 rather than relying on a booking-only interface.
